Vegastrike's mod support is broken at the moment so this is a little complicated.
If you just want to take a look at it copying the contents of the vegawars directory into the root of a freshly checked out data4.x directory should work (make a backup copy of your data4.x tree since some files will be overwritten, see below for changes you will have to make in your vegastrike.config if you want to actually see some Star Wars ships). You don't need to copy the .git directory in this case.
If you want to contribute to the mod it's advisable to keep the mod files separate from the data4.x tree. In this case set up symlinks (or Windows' equivalent for them---I haven't testet yet if this works in windows) for the following files:

Replace
Code: Select all
factions.xml
master_part_list.csv
setup.config
vegastrike.config
weapon_list.xml
units/units.csv
units/units_description.csv
Add the following links to your data4.x directory and have them point at their counterpart in the vegawars directory:
Code: Select all
units/alliance
units/imperial
mission/unit_test.mission
Replace
Code: Select all
<var name="default_mission" value="main_menu.mission"/>
Code: Select all
<var name="default_mission" value="unit_test.mission"/>
